Adopting lean principles in procurement is becoming increasingly vital for achieving operational excellence, reducing waste, and enhancing project outcomes. This article delves into the fundamentals of lean construction procurement techniques, their benefits, and how they contribute to streamlined projectmanagement.
Building Information Management (BIM) is the life-cycle management of facilities [1] supported by digital technology. Current the most common being use of proprietary 3D visualization software for the purpose of supporting the design and construction phases of the facility life-cycle. BIM can be applied at various levels.

Skanska USA and C Change Labs teamed up to develop a solution that would enable the building industry to access carbon emissions data during material specifications and procurement. In the case of concrete , the embodied carbon is what is emitted by taking the raw materials out of the ground, processing them, and delivering them.

Establishes contractual unit pricing for a broad range of construction activities at procurement. Owner should adequately scope the project before issuing a Notice of Work Requirement. Owner should be actively engaged in projectmanagement to avoid scope creep, in project development and execution phases.
It doesn’t serve the whole project timeline, as it doesn’t have homes for high-level (early-stage) objects such as Complexes, Activities and Elements. The Uniclass2 Work Results Table has homes for objects of all classes from Regions down to Products, so can fully serve the project timeline, and all procurement routes.

A multi-dimensional tool, Building Information Modelling (BIM) involves generating a visual model of the building which also manages data about it, at the design stage, throughout the construction phase and during its working life. What is BIM?
Once awarded a contract, the JOC contractor normally establishes a permanent office in close proximity to the facility management staff. The contractor’s projectmanager becomes part of the owner’s facilities management team. Reduced Project and/or Deferred Maintenance Backlog.
